How many gears does Sora have?

Sora only comes with a choice of nine available speeds at the back — you can only use it conjunction with cassettes featuring nine sprockets — compared with the 11 found on Dura-Ace, Ultegra or 105, or the 10 speeds found on Tiagra. However, nine speeds are still more than you’d find on Tourney or Claris.

How do Sora gears work?

These shifters are responsible for both braking and gear shifting functions. Mounted on the handlebar, the left side shifter controls the front brake and front gears, while the right side shifter operates the rear brake and rear gears. Gears are shifted in order to customize pedaling resistance.

Are Claris and Sora interchangeable?

SORA and CLARIS are not interchangeable because the number of steps is unique to each grade. SORA (2 or 3×9 speed) and CLARIS (2 or 3×8 speed) are basically not compatible up and down, as the number of steps is unique to each grade.

How much does a Shimano Sora cost in the UK?

Shimano Sora STI: £159.99. Shimano Sora rear derailleur: £29.99. Shimano Sora front derailleur: £19.99. Shimano Sora compact chainset: £74.99.
